This match is a marquee clash in Round 9 of the Finnish Ykkönen. Looking at the fundamentals, current form, and the betting line, away side JIPPO look capable of taking something from this trip. First is the visitors’ frightening away record. JIPPO have won all three of their away matches this season, scoring 7 goals and conceding just 2, giving them a 100% away win rate and arguably the best away form in the league. Although the team have not scored many goals overall, their defense has been extremely solid, conceding only 4 goals in 8 rounds, making them one of the best defensive sides in terms of goals allowed. By contrast, Haka are strong in attack at home, scoring 12 goals in 4 matches, but their defense has not been secure, with an average of 1.5 goals conceded per home game, leaving them vulnerable to JIPPO’s efficient counterattacks. Second is the subtle difference in form. Haka’s recent performances have fluctuated, with 3 wins, 2 draws, and 1 loss in their last 6 matches, but they have failed to win in their last two league games, drawing one and losing one. They also suffered a heavy 4-0 defeat in the Finnish Cup, which has dented morale. JIPPO, meanwhile, have recorded 3 wins, 2 draws, and 1 loss in their last 6 matches, showing stable form and carrying strong momentum from their away winning streak. The handicap market is also sending a strong signal. Major bookmakers opened with fairly wide disagreement, with some offering Haka as half-goal favorites, but the live line has now uniformly dropped back to Haka -0.25, while the home side’s odds have continued to rise into the 0.80-0.84 medium-to-high range. Given Haka’s strong home attacking output, the market is clearly not offering enough support for a home win, and the drop in the line combined with rising odds is very unfavorable for Haka. Overall, JIPPO have strong away credentials and a solid defense, while Haka’s form is declining and market support is limited. For this match, JIPPO are backed to at least take a draw on the road and preserve their unbeaten away record.
